What is the main indicator of nutrient pollution?

Primary producers: Chl-a, percent visual coverage of algae and in-stream macrophytes, and measures of algal assemblage (e.g., diatoms and soft-bodied algae) are the most sensitive response indicators of nutrient pollution in streams.

What are the two main categories of contaminants in water?

The following are general categories of drinking water contaminants and examples of each:

  • Physical contaminants primarily impact the physical appearance or other physical properties of water.
  • Chemical contaminants are elements or compounds.
  • Biological contaminants are organisms in water.
